OpenAI’s Impact on Legal Work: Thousands of Dollars Saved

OpenAI’s Chief Product Officer, Kevin Weil, highlighted the transformative impact of AI on professional services, particularly in the legal sector, during his presentation at the “Ray Summit 2024.” He revealed that OpenAI’s o1 model could produce legal briefs in minutes at a fraction of the cost, replacing work that typically requires six hours from a $1,000-per-hour associate with just $3 in API credits. This 99.9% reduction in cost and time signifies a major shift in the economics of professional services.

Beyond cost efficiency, Weil emphasized OpenAI’s mission to democratize access to AI. The company aims to balance offering free products and developing premium services, acknowledging the challenge of keeping AI accessible globally while monetizing it sustainably. This raises questions about pricing models, as what is affordable in some regions may be out of reach in others.

The discussion extends beyond legal services to broader industries, as AI reshapes tasks traditionally done by highly paid professionals. As AI adoption grows, industries must address issues of value, pricing, and accessibility in an AI-driven world.
